Making the decision to eat healthily provides great benefits and is becoming a more popular way of living. The overall economy is impacted by the number of people who suffer from conditions such as high blood pressure, which is directly linked to poor eating habits. Everywhere you look, people are encouraging you to live a healthier lifestyle but then again, you are also being encouraged to rely on convenience foods that can affect your health in a detrimental way. People typically believe that healthy diets call for a great deal of work and will significantly change how they live and eat. In reality, though, simply making some modest changes can positively impact daily eating habits.

You can obtain results without removing foods from your diet or make huge changes right away. If you want to commit to a wholesale change, that is OK but the main thing at first is to try to ensure that you are making more healthy eating choices. Soon enough, you will discover that you actually prefer to ingest healthy foods after you have eaten that way for some time. Over time, your eating habits will change and your new eating habits will completely replace the way you ate before.

Thus, it should be somewhat obvious that it’s not at all difficult to add healthy eating to your life.

The ingredients needed to prepare 20 Minutes in a Frying Pan: Thai Green Curry:
  1. Take 50 grams Thai green curry paste
  2. Provide 1 can Canned coconut milk
  3. Prepare 2 to 3 leaves Kaffir lime leaves
  4. Provide 2 tbsp Fish sauce
  5. Prepare 1 tbsp Sugar
  6. Use 1 to 2 tablespoons Vegetable oil
  7. Provide 1 Vegetables and proteins of your choice
Steps to make 20 Minutes in a Frying Pan: Thai Green Curry:
  1. Cut up all the vegetables and meats into bite-sized pieces.
  2. Fold the kaffir lime leaves in half, and take out the veins. (This makes the leaves more fragrant.)
  3. Put 1 to 2 tablespoons of vegetable oil and the jar of green curry paste in a frying pan over low heat.
  4. Stir fry the paste slowly while mixing with the oil. It burns easily, so pay attention. Cook for about 5 minutes. It will start to smell very fragrant.
  5. When the paste is well cooled, pour about 1/3 of the top of the coconut milk (the thickest part) into the frying pan, and simmer over medium heat.
  6. When the oil comes to the surface (separation), add the vegetables and protein and stir fry quickly. Add the remaining coconut milk and the kaffir lime leaves.
  7. Simmer briefly. Fill the coconut can halfway with water, and add the water to the pan. Season with fish sauce and sugar.
  8. When the solid ingredients are cooked through, the curry is done. If the flavor is lacking, adjust with fish sauce. Be sure to simmer over low heat only from Step 6 on. The separated oil will become incorporated again.
  9. We usually add chicken and eggplant, or pork and kabocha squash, plus maitake or shimeji mushrooms.
  10. If you think it needs more flavor, drizzle on some fish sauce.
